Padding css意思
在CSS(層疊樣式表)中,padding屬性用於設定元素框線與元素內容之間的空白距離。它是一種內邊距,用於增加元素內容的可用空間,而不改變元素的實際大小。
CSS padding屬性可以套用於大多數元素,包括div、p、表格單元格(td)等。它可以設定四個方向的邊距:上(top)、右(right)、下(bottom)、左(left)。
您可以通過以下幾種方式設定padding屬性:
-
單個值:這將設定所有方向的邊距為相同的值。
selector { padding: 10px; }
-
兩個值:這將分別設定上/下邊距和左/右邊距。
selector { padding: 10px 20px; }
-
三個值:這將按順時針順序設定上邊距、左右邊距和下邊距。
selector { padding: 10px 20px 30px; }
-
四個值:這將分別設定上邊距、右邊距、下邊距和左邊距。
selector { padding: 10px 20px 30px 40px; }
您可以使用像素(px)、百分比(%)、em或其他長度單位來指定padding的大小。百分比值是基於父元素的寬度計算的。
例如,如果有一個段落(p)元素,您可以通過以下方式設定它的內邊距:
p {
padding: 10px;
/* 或 */
padding: 10px 20px;
/* 或 */
padding: 10px 20px 30px;
/* 或 */
padding: 10px 20px 30px 40px;
}
請注意,padding不會影響元素的大小,它只是增加了元素內容周圍的空白區域。如果需要改變元素的大小,您需要使用width、height或border屬性。